AI Summary

  • Dr. Robert Layton McCurdy of Charleston passed away on January 26, 2026, at age ninety, prompting the South Carolina House of Representatives to express profound sorrow and extend sympathy to his family

  • Dr. McCurdy earned his medical degree from the Medical University of South Carolina (MUSC) in 1960 and served as chairman of the MUSC Department of Psychiatry, dean of the medical school, and vice president for medical affairs

  • Professional leadership included serving as president of the American College of Psychiatrists and the Association for Academic Psychiatry, with honors including South Carolina's Order of the Palmetto

  • Extensive civic involvement included board service for the Charleston Orphan House, Trident United Way, South Carolina Aquarium, South Carolina Commission on Higher Education, and numerous other organizations

  • He is survived by his wife, Gwen Atkinson McCurdy, and sons Robert Layton "Robby" McCurdy Jr. and David Barclay McCurdy
